What Makes Lock Nuts Different?
Locking nuts, also referred to as locknuts, prevailing torque nuts or self-locking nuts, are designed to remain securely fastened under conditions that would cause a normal nut to loosen.
They usually operate by requiring prevailing torque during installation that generally comes in the form of deformed threads, inserts or serrated surfaces which bite into the mating bolt.
Lock Nut Types & Use Cases
|
Type |
How It Locks |
Best For |
|
Nylon-insert (Nyloc) |
Nylon ring creates friction with threads |
General use; up to ~250°F |
|
Distorted-thread |
Deformed threads press against bolt threads |
High-temperature, reusable |
|
Serrated Flange |
Angled ridges bite into surface |
Prevents rotation; no washer needed |
|
Security Locknut |
Steel ring applies clamping friction and load isolation |
Heavy vibration and rail applications |
|
Split-beam / Stover |
Slotted top sections expand to grip threads |
High-temp, reusable up to ~1400°F |

Frequently Asked Questions (FAQs)
Q1. What is a lock nut, and how is it different from a regular nut?
A lock nut resists loosening under vibration, using features like elastic deformation or surface interference, unlike standard nuts that rely on external aids like thread-lock fluid
Q2. When should I choose a Nyloc nut?
Use for general applications, especially involving moderate vibration and temperatures up to ~250°F. Not recommended for extreme heat or repeated re-use
Q3. What are all-metal lock nuts used for?
They're ideal for high-temperature, harsh environments where reusable and low-failure lock nuts are needed—from automotive to industrial across wide temperature ranges
Q4. Can security locknuts be reused?
Yes. Their resilient steel lock ring design ensures consistent locking torque over repeated cycles—perfect for systems where disassembly and reassembly are routine
